#5844CA Color
#5844CA is rgb(88, 68, 202) in RGB, hsl(249, 56%, 53%) in HSL, and about cmyk(56%, 66%, 0%, 21%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Majorelle Blue (#6050DC),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.41.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#5844CA Channel Values
How #5844CA bre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 88 · G 68 · B 202 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 249° · S 56% · L 53%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 249° · S 66% · V 79%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 56% · M 66% · Y 0% · K 21%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 6.79:1 vs white · 3.09: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#5844CA background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#5844CA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#5844CA?
#5844CA is a mid-tone blue — rgb(88, 68, 202) in RGB and hsl(249, 56%, 53%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Majorelle Blue (#6050DC),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.41.
What is the RGB value of #5844CA?
#5844CA is rgb(88, 68, 202) — red 88, green 68, and blue 202 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#5844CA?
#5844CA converts to approximately cmyk(56%, 66%, 0%, 21%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#5844CA be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#5844CA scores 6.79:1 against white and 3.09: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#5844CA as a CSS color keyword?
No. #5844CA is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is slateblue (#6A5ACD) at a CIE76 distance of 14.03, which is visibly different.
